Hi, yes, I know there are workarounds. For me it is important to use the XSL:FO-Implementation as standard as possible. At the moment we decided not to work with the sources ourselves for programming-capacity and strategical reasons (for me it makes no sense if a houndred programmers implement the same feature separately). The current pre-release needs about 1 MB RAM per page in our reports - that is indeed no problem if you have a machine with about 256 MB or more and have no other applications loaded while using FOP. But we're using FOP as add-on to some of our applications and the PCs of the users have 128 MByte maximum and we have to tune each machine carefully with the -Xmx Parameter (otherwise FOP seems to hang in some endless loops). If you do this on a stand-alone machine: 32 MB for our reporting engine which produces the .fo-File + 32 MB for Adobe Acrobat or the FOP-Preview + n MB for FOP... If there would be a way to get the same results with about 512 kByte per page, that would be a big advantage. The fact is, that we have to (and customers/users simply do) compare the need of memory to other reporting tools as Crystal Reports or commercial XSL:FO-implementations, which use much less memory and are faster. So if there's a way to implement the suggestions for lean tables without refactoring the whole thing, I'd suppose to do so. It might be a fundamental decision if FOP is a kind of toolbox for developers or if it should be an out of the box-product for nearly everyone - I think there's so much good ideas in it that everyone should be able to use it. DO NOT REPLY [Bug 21420] New: - Support for CMYK JPGs broken
DO NOT REPLY TO THIS EMAIL, BUT PLEASE POST YOUR BUG RELATED COMMENTS THROUGH THE WEB INTERFACE AVAILABLE AT http://nagoya.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=21420. ANY REPLY MADE TO THIS MESSAGE WILL NOT BE COLLECTED AND INSERTED IN THE BUG DATABASE. http://nagoya.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=21420 Support for CMYK JPGs broken Summary: Support for CMYK JPGs broken Product: Fop Version: 0.20.5 Platform: Other OS/Version: Other Status: NEW Severity: Normal Priority: Other Component: images AssignedTo: [EMAIL PROTECTED] ReportedBy: [EMAIL PROTECTED] It is well known that Adobe Photoshop for unknown reasons inverts the channel values in a CMYK JPG file, such that 0 is black rather white. The author of org.apache.fop.image.JpegImage knew this and wrote support for it. However, the condition used to determine if the JPG was generated by Photoshop is incorrect. JpegImage checks if the Adobe APPE marker is present in the file. If it is, it assumes that Photoshop created the file. Actually, many other applications use the Adobe APPE marker standard when creating JPG files but do *not* invert the CMYK channel values. As a result, these JPG files are being displayed with inverted colors. - To unsubscribe, e-mail: [EMAIL PROTECTED] For additional commands, email: [EMAIL PROTECTED]

ANY REPLY MADE TO THIS MESSAGE WILL NOT BE COLLECTED AND INSERTED IN THE BUG DATABASE. http://nagoya.apache.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=21420 Support for CMYK JPGs broken --- Additional Comments From [EMAIL PROTECTED] 2003-07-08 21:45 --- Attachment 7175 is my solution to the bug. It examines a region of the header FFE1 which appears to consistently identify JPGs generated by Adobe Photoshop with the text string Adobe Photoshop beginning 124 bytes past the index of FFE1. I have tested this patch with five unique CMYK JPGs generated by Adobe Photoshop 7. While a better solution would be to check if the CMYK channel values are indeed inverted, I know of no way to perform such a test. The following URL, part of the IJG JPEG library, seems to confirm that there is no such test: http://courses.cs.deu.edu.tr/cse566/libjpeg.htm - To unsubscribe, e-mail: [EMAIL PROTECTED] For additional commands, email: [EMAIL PROTECTED]

move the (AWT) PrintRenderer
Team, One of our renderers, PrintRenderer (*not* the same-named abstract base class to our PDF/PCL/TextRenderers, but the AWT-print-output renderer), is currently encapsulated within apps.PrintStarter. Apparently due to its location, its also ends up needing to be defined again in servlet.FopPrintServlet. Just for reference: (PrintStarter): http://cvs.apache.org/viewcvs.cgi/xml-fop/src/java/org/apache/fop/apps/PrintStarter.java?rev=1.3content-type=text/vnd.viewcvs-markup (FopPrintServlet): http://cvs.apache.org/viewcvs.cgi/xml-fop/src/java/org/apache/fop/servlet/FopPrintServlet.java?rev=1.5content-type=text/vnd.viewcvs-markup Since it names an output format in its own right (-print option), I'd like to move PrintRenderer out of the PrintStarter FopPrintServlet classes (apps.PrintStarter probably being a goner with the new API anyway) and into its own file in render.awt package. Also, to reduce confusion with the PrintRender abstract base class above, I'm also thinking of renaming it to AWTPrintRenderer.
